Khalid Donnel Robinson (/ k ə ˈ l iː d / kə-LEED; born February 11, 1998) [1] is an American singer and songwriter from El Paso, Texas. He signed with Courtney Stewart 's Right Hand Music Group, an imprint of RCA Records to release his 2016 debut single, " Location " and its 2017 follow-up, " Young Dumb & Broke ".
Sincere is the third studio album by American singer-songwriter Khalid.It was released through RCA Records on August 2, 2024. His first studio album release since Free Spirit (2019), the album features a sole guest appearance from English singer-songwriter Arlo Parks, who is featured on the eighth track, "Breathe".

Scenic Drive is the first mixtape by American singer Khalid, released on December 3, 2021, by RCA Records. [2] Originally planned to release as an extended play , Khalid tweeted shortly after announcing Scenic Drive that "this is no longer an EP, it's way more special to me".
Reviewing for The Guardian, Alexis Petridis found the album less original than Khalid's previous work, with the singer having little new to add to the theme of anxiety explored in other "fretfully self-examining R&B", instead showing "a tendency to fall back on cliche".
